Rough Framing Service in Conroe, TX
Rough framing services involve the construction of the structural framework that forms the foundation of a building or addition. This process typically includes the installation of wooden or metal studs, beams, and joists to create the skeleton of walls, floors, and roofs. Homeowners often request rough framing for new construction projects, home additions, or major renovations, where establishing a sturdy and accurate framework is essential before finishing work begins. Understanding the scope of rough framing helps property owners plan their projects effectively and ensure that the structural elements are properly aligned and secure.
Before requesting rough framing services, property owners should consider the design plans, dimensions, and materials specified for the project. It’s important to communicate any specific requirements related to load-bearing walls, window and door openings, or custom structural features. Clarifying the timeline and coordination with other trades involved in the construction process can also help ensure a smooth workflow. Proper planning and clear communication can contribute to a successful framing phase, setting a solid foundation for the rest of the building or renovation work.

Rough Framing Service Questions
What is rough framing used for? Rough framing provides the structural framework for walls, floors, and roofs in building projects, supporting all other construction elements.
What materials are commonly used for rough framing? Typically, dimensional lumber such as 2x4s and 2x6s are used, along with plywood or OSB for sheathing.
How does rough framing impact building stability? Proper rough framing ensures the building's stability and alignment, preventing issues like shifting or structural failure.
What projects often require rough framing services? Residential additions, new home construction, and commercial building projects commonly need rough framing services.
